Nalinga then and now
Side-by-side ABS Census comparison for Nalinga, VIC (postcode 3646) — how the suburb looked across Census years from 2011 to 2021.
Population
Census 2011 → 2016 → 2021
-21.4% over 10 years
| Metric | 2011 | 2016 | 2021 | Change (→2021) |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Population | 28 | 25 | 22 | -6 · -21.4% |
| Median age | 39 | 50 | 52 | +13 · +33.3% |
| Median household income | $1,287/wk | $2,083/wk | $2,125/wk | +$838 · +65.1% |
| Median personal income | $602/wk | $899/wk | $949/wk | +$347 · +57.6% |
| Median rent | $145/wk | — | $160/wk | +$15 · +10.3% |
| Median mortgage | $1,240/mo | — | $1,359/mo | +$119 · +9.6% |
| Average household size | 2.5 | 2.0 | 1.9 | -0.6 · -24% |
Change is measured from the earliest available Census year to 2021 for each metric.
